In the TBE B-361 lab all of the computers run Linux, but the 1st 3 rows dual boot both Linux and Windows. The default is to boot to Linux

Switching from Windows to Linux

  1. Press ctrl-alt-del
  2. Click Shutdown
  3. Select Restart from the menu and click OK
  4. When the menu loads, use the up & down arrow keys to select to top menu entry CentOS 7 and press Enter

Switching from Linux to Windows

  1. Log out by selecting Log Out from the CentOS main menu
  2. Click Restart
  3. Use the up & down arrow keys to select Windows 10 and press Enter

If the computer is powered off

  1. Push the power button
  2. When the menu loads, use the up & down arrow keys to select the operating system you want
  3. Press Enter
